What happens when you poke a black widow?
In most cases, poking the spider repeatedly with a finger wasn't enough to get the arachnid to bite, the researchers found. Instead, the prodded black widows in the study often ran away, played dead or flicked a few strands of silk at their attackers.

Should you call 911 if you get bit by a black widow?
If you or someone you are with is bitten, call your local emergency number (such as 911), or your local poison center can be reached directly by calling the national toll-free Poison Help hotline (1-800-222-1222) from anywhere in the United States.

What are the chances of surviving a black widow bite?
In fact, it is considered the most venomous spider in all of North America. Despite all of this, the mortality rate is actually quite low–less than one percent. So, if you are a healthy person between the ages of 15 and 60, your chances of surviving a black widow bite are very high.
What to do immediately after black widow bite?
Follow these steps if you believe you have been bitten by a black widow spider.
- Get medical help immediately. Call your doctor, hospital, or poison control center.
- Remain calm. …
- Apply ice to the bite area.
- Do not apply a tourniquet. …
- Try to positively identify the spider or catch it to confirm its type.
